Material Safety Lead
About the role
The Material Safety Lead provides strategic, enterprise-level leadership to ensure the safe procurement, handling, inventory control, and lifecycle management of Roche's clinical diagnostics portfolio and associated laboratory reagents within a warehouse environment.

Requirements
Develop and implement a compelling safety vision that directly links rigorous hazardous and corrosive material storage to clinical product integrity and uninterrupted patient care.
Monitor and anticipate shifts in global, national, and local environmental, chemical, and building safety frameworks (OSHA, EPA, NFPA) to engineer resilient, future-proof facility controls.
Partner with key stakeholders to design and implement warehouse storage infrastructures that mitigate chemical reactivity.
Develop matrix-based safety grids to optimize storage configurations.
Establish and audit baseline safe storage protocols for non-hazardous and high-density inventory, ensuring structural integrity through proper rack load distribution, pallet overhang compliance, and the strict maintenance of unobstructed longitudinal and transverse flue spaces.
Develop predictive inventory modeling systems, monitoring total storage volumes against local fire code MAQs.

Qualifications
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Chemical Engineering, Occupational Health & Safety, Chemistry, Industrial Hygiene, or a related clinical/scientific discipline.
5-7 years of progressive environmental health and safety or process engineering leadership with documented success spanning both analytical laboratory environments and high-density warehouse storage operations.
Preferred Professional Credentials: Certified Hazardous Materials Manager (CHMM), Certified Safety Professional (CSP) or Chemical Hygiene Officer (CHO).
Advanced, demonstrable command of NFPA 30 (Flammable and Combustible Liquids Code) and NFPA 400 (Hazardous Materials Code) within industrial facility architectures.
Robust understanding of Good Distribution Practices (GDP) and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) as they apply to medical-grade, climate-controlled environments.
